Product variety also plays a role in purchasing decisions. Not all projects are alike; different applications demand varying degrees of strength and corrosion resistance. Understanding these nuances can save much hassle during installation.
Over the years, I've seen plenty of projects stumble over improper clamp selection. Often, it's a misjudgment of the load capacity or an oversight regarding environmental exposure. For example, using a non-galvanized clamp in a marine environment might lead to premature corrosion, a mishap easily avoided with proper foresight.

When you're in the market for wholesale 5 U bolt clamps, scrutinizing the supplier’s credentials becomes paramount. Verify the quality standards they adhere to, and if possible, request samples to assess their product firsthand. This is one realm where the adage you get what you pay for rings particularly true.
Think about quantities and lead times. Stocking more than necessary ties up capital, but being understocked can halt projects abruptly. Striking a balance is critical and often dependent on clear communication with suppliers.
Don’t overlook contractual terms. Ensure clarity on return policies, defect handling, and delivery schedules. Many potential headaches can be preemptively dealt with through meticulous contract reviews.
